Vicarage Farm Holiday Cottages
01298 871737
Vicarage Farm Holiday & Retreat Centre offers a hospitable welcome to visitors in four charming cottages and three farmhouse bedrooms, all self-catering. Built in 1637 and set in six acres of delightfully landscaped private gardens and woodland, they enjoy uninterrupted views over fields, dry stone walls and quiet country lanes.